Little Mix to Collaborate with Nicki Minaj?

Little Mix Nicki Minaj

Little Mix wants to collaborate with Nicki Minaj.

The "Change Your Life" hitmakers - made up of Perrie Edwards, Jesy Nelson, Leigh-Anne Pinnock and Jade Thirlwall - are keen for the 31-year-old rapper to feature on one of their future tracks. "We've been saying for ages that Nicki Minaj is the person we all want to record with," Jesy said. Jade added, "If we say it enough it may happen. We always envisage a rapper on our music."

Little Mix's second album, Salute, is already out on the shelves, but the band believe they can still re-work the collection to feature the American Idol coach. "We wanted to have collaborations on our new album but it didn't happen. It was like that with the Missy Elliot collaboration on the last one. We didn't know she was going to do it until after it was released," Jesy explained.

Although a collaboration is yet to be confirmed, a representative for Nicki said the singer is looking into teaming up with the girl group, which shot to fame on The X Factor in 2011 - next year. "Nicki is busy working on her third solo album right now, but she's always keen to maintain her chart presence [and] a Little Mix collab would be a perfect fit for next year," they said.
